Abstract

Purpose

Process mining (PM) has emerged as a leading technology for gaining data-based insights into organizations’ business processes. As processes increasingly cross-organizational boundaries, firms need to conduct PM jointly with multiple organizations to optimize their operations. However, current knowledge on cross-organizational process mining (coPM) is widely dispersed. Therefore, we synthesize current knowledge on coPM, identify challenges and enablers of coPM, and build a socio-technical framework and agenda for future research.

Design/methodology/approach

We conducted a literature review of 66 articles and summarized the findings according to the framework for Information Technology (IT)-enabled inter-organizational coordination (IOC) and the refined PM framework. The former states that within inter-organizational relationships, uncertainty sources determine information processing needs and coordination mechanisms determine information processing capabilities, while the fit between needs and capabilities determines the relationships’ performance. The latter distinguishes three categories of PM activities: cartography, auditing and navigation.

Findings

Past literature focused on coPM techniques, for example, algorithms for ensuring privacy and PM for cartography. Future research should focus on socio-technical aspects and follow four steps: First, determine uncertainty sources within coPM. Second, design, develop and evaluate coordination mechanisms. Third, investigate how the mechanisms assist with handling uncertainty. Fourth, analyze the impact on coPM performance. In addition, we present 18 challenges (e.g. integrating distributed data) and 9 enablers (e.g. aligning different strategies) for coPM application.

Originality/value

This is the first article to systematically investigate the status quo of coPM research and lay out a socio-technical research agenda building upon the well-established framework for IT-enabled IOC.

Abstract

Purpose

This study aims to examine the factors influencing trust toward mobile health applications (mhealth apps) among young consumers. By building on the socio-technical systems framework and self-congruence theory, the authors develop and examine a conceptual model of the trusting intentions of young consumers toward mhealth apps.

Design/methodology/approach

The data for the study was collected from a sample of 285 young consumers via an online survey by using a purposive sampling method. All the respondents were existing users of health apps and resided in the urban areas of the country. The sample comprised 53% male respondents and 47% female respondents. Subsequently, the data was analyzed using the structural equation modeling technique.

Findings

The findings revealed that psychological factors like self-congruence and technical factors such as flow experience and perceived playfulness aid in building trust among young mhealth app users, which in turn influences the purchase intention and user loyalty toward the application. Social factors like perceived critical mass and social influence did not significantly impact trust.

Research limitations/implications

The data was collected from Generation Z, recognized as the most influential consumer demographic worldwide, primarily involved in mhealth app usage. Nonetheless, it is essential to understand that these findings might only partially apply to a specific user group. In addition, the study did not focus on any specific mhealth applications. Hence, it is prudent to exercise caution when generalizing these results to the broader population.

Originality/value

This study advances the comprehension of socio-technical elements in establishing trust, subsequently impacting purchase intentions and loyalty among young users in the context of mhealth apps. In addition, it expands the socio-technical framework by incorporating a psychological factor that could influence trust and purchase intentions toward mhealth apps. Furthermore, the post hoc findings reinforce this comprehension by identifying the moderating effects of operating system type and gender. These insights could provide valuable guidance for developing tailored marketing strategies targeting the young consumer base.

Abstract

Purpose

Earned value management systems (EVMS), also called integrated project and program management systems, have been greatly examined in the literature, which has typically focused on their technical aspects rather than social. This study aims to hypothesize that improving both the technical maturity of EVMS and the social environment elements of EVMS applications together will significantly impact project performance outcomes. For the first time, empirical evidence supports a strong relationship between EVMS maturity and environment.

Design/methodology/approach

Data was collected from 35 projects through four workshops, attended by 31 industry practitioners with an average of 19 years of EVMS experience. These experts, representing 23 organizations, provided over 2,800 data points on sociotechnical integration and performance outcomes, covering projects totaling $21.8 billion. Statistical analyses were performed to derive findings on the impact of technical maturity and social environment on project success.

Findings

The results show statistically significant differences in cost growth, compliance, meeting project objectives and business drivers and customer satisfaction, between projects with high EVMS maturity and environment and projects with poor EVMS maturity and environment. Moreover, the technical and social dimensions were found to be significantly correlated.

Originality/value

Key contributions include a novel and tested performance-driven framework to support integrated project management using EVMS. The adoption of this detailed assessment framework by government and industry is driving a paradigm shift in project management of some of the largest and most complex projects in the U.S.; specifically transitioning from a project assessment based upon a binary approach for EVMS technical maturity (i.e. compliant/noncompliant to standards) to a wide-ranging scale (i.e. 0–1,000) across two dimensions.

Abstract

Purpose

This study aims to provide an explorative perspective on how workarounds – defined as practices that deviate from an official pathway to a target – delineate a decisive element for users with visual impairment to enable assistive technologies in the context of office work.

Design/methodology/approach

An ethnographic study with in situ observation at participants’ work locations together with interviews was conducted to cater for the explorative nature of this study.

Findings

The study outlines three types of workarounds that can be distinguished into: (1) own investment into invisible work, (2) engaging support from colleagues and (3) the complete circumvention of technology use. It is furthermore discussed that workarounds remain largely unnoticed but yield the potential as an enabling factor for insights into the use of assistive technology (AT).

Practical implications

The layered model of workarounds that locates them at the individual, social and organisational level can guide the design and analysis of enabling technologies in complex office work contexts. Technology designers can incorporate enquiries on workarounds into participatory or co-creative design processes. Information technology (IT) professionals and leaders of IT support teams can use this model to gain insights from workarounds into improvement opportunities for the effective integration of assistive technologies.

Originality/value

This study connects the concept of workarounds, which is deeply rooted in the tradition of workplace studies and computer-supported cooperative work (CSCW), with the practices of handling technology employed by knowledge workers with visual impairments to retain workability. This approach offers a novel perspective on the embeddedness of enabling technologies in the context of knowledge work. It highlights the intricate ways in which technology is integrated into daily work practices, thereby providing valuable insights into the intersection of AT and knowledge work.

Abstract

Purpose

Considering the size and intricate nature of defense supply chains (DSC), there exists a need for a conceptual understanding regarding the precise dynamics of collaboration among the various participants engaged in these chains. This paper seeks to address the gap by investigating the practices that enable or inhibit collaborations and the development of new competencies to effectively employ a flexible response to temporary or more sustained surges in demand. Ultimately, the study aims to develop a theoretical framework relevant to the practical implementation and scholarly examination of contemporary military supply chains.

Design/methodology/approach

Semi-structured interviews were conducted with 51 DSC professionals in 7 embedded cases within an enterprise framework. The resulting transcripts were analyzed using constructs and concepts from a supply chain logistics (SC/L) literature analysis and synthesis relevant to our research purpose. Finally, the results were validated by an industry focus group with 12 participants representing the government, military, industry, and academia.

Findings

This research produced empirical generalizations that provide in-depth and systematic exploratory insights into collaboration’s meaning and characteristics within the DSC context. This study culminates by introducing a conceptual model and definition of defense supply chain collaboration (DSCC) and concludes by proposing future research directions.

Originality/value

This study makes a novel and empirical contribution to the SC/L body of knowledge by investigating embedded cases through unique access to informants within an enterprise framework that focuses on the antecedent influencing factors of collaboration within the contextual domain of the DSC and positions a future research agenda.

Abstract

Purpose

In response to the growing need for organizations to enhance their digital capabilities and the widespread adoption of enterprise social media (ESM) in the workplace, researchers have extensively studied the effects of ESM on various organizational outcomes. Nonetheless, a notable theoretical gap exists regarding the influence of ESM on the development of organizational digital maturity. This paper aims to bridge this gap by conducting a comprehensive literature review to investigate how the utilization of ESM can facilitate the transformation of organizational value-creation processes, thereby contributing to the overall enhancement of digital maturity.

Design/methodology/approach

Using the information technology (IT) value-creation framework developed by Mooney et al. (1996) and applying a template analysis methodology as outlined by King (2012), the authors conducted a systematic literature review (Okoli and Schabram, 2010), to investigate the influence of ESM on value creation within the digital business environment.

Findings

The study’s outcomes are structured around a theoretical framework that combines the contingency theory and the sociotechnical perspective to provide a comprehensive understanding of digital maturity. This paper also delves into how ESM facilitates the transformation of organizational value-creation processes, ultimately contributing to the overall progress of their digital maturity.

Research limitations/implications

This study adapts existing theoretical models to fit the context of ESM and integrates multiple perspectives to provide a comprehensive understanding of its impact. It identifies a convergence in the definition of ESM and offers insights into its various dimensions and effects on value creation. Hence, scholars can use the identified theoretical frameworks and conceptual convergence to guide future investigations into the impact of ESM on value creation, fostering theoretical development and empirical research. Practitioners can benefit from the insights to develop effective strategies for implementing ESM within their organizations, aligning with broader organizational objectives to enhance performance, streamline operations and drive structural changes. Furthermore, both scholars and practitioners can use the identified limitations of the study to identify areas for further improvement and exploration, thus contributing to the advancement of knowledge and practice in ESM and value creation. Limitations of this research include the exclusion of gray literature, a relatively small sample size of analyzed articles, and the restriction to specific databases as per systematic review guidelines, potentially overlooking valuable contributions from alternative sources.

Practical implications

This paper provides a comprehensive exploration of how ESM can support value-creation processes within organizations. It offers valuable insights to help managers incorporate ESM into their digital strategies and to understand its value-creation effects.

Originality/value

Adopting a value-creation perspective and integrating the contingency theory and the sociotechnical perspective to build a comprehensive framework, this research introduces an original approach by showcasing how ESM can facilitate shifts in value-creation processes of organizations, paving the way to contribute to the development of their digital maturity.

Abstract

Purpose

The purpose of this study is to develop a new hybrid method that combines interpretative structural modeling (ISM) and matrix cross-impact multiplication applied to classification (MICMAC) to investigate the influencing factors of sustainable infrastructure vulnerability (SIV).

Design/methodology/approach

(1) Literature review and case study were used to identify the possible influencing factors; (2) a semi-structured interview was conducted to identify representative factors and the interrelationships among influencing factors; (3) ISM was adopted to identify the hierarchical structure of factors; (4) MICMAC was used to analyze the driving power (DRP) and dependence power (DEP) of each factor and (5) Semi-structured interview was used to propose strategies for overcoming SIV.

Findings

Results indicate that (1) 18 representative factors related to SIV were identified; (2) the relationship between these factors was divided into a five-layer hierarchical structure. The 18 representative factors were divided into driving factors, dependent factors, linkage factors and independent factors and (3) 12 strategies were presented to address the negative effects of these factors.

Originality/value

The findings illustrate the factors influencing SIV and their hierarchical structures, which can benefit the stakeholders and practitioners of an infrastructure project by encouraging them to take effective countermeasures to deal with related SIVs.

Abstract

Purpose

Heritage building management serves as a potent catalyst for sustainability, yet it poses a distinctive set of challenges. Achieving a harmonious balance between conserving the building's historical and cultural value and ensuring modern functionality and safety remains a primary concern. The present work proposes a socio-technical approach to the development and use of a digital twin (DT) that will integrate social data related to the use of heritage buildings with building and environmental data.

Design/methodology/approach

The paper presents a logical and systematic joined-up management framework to the targeted heritage buildings, according to a “Whole Building” approach. Our approach is informed by the underpinning assumption that a heritage building and even more a heritage neighborhood is a socio-technical, complex and dynamic system, the change of which depends on the dynamic interconnections of materials, competences, resources, values, space/environment, senses and time.

Findings

A heritage dynamics approach is adopted to unfold the dynamic nature of heritage and to better inform decisions that can be made in the present and future, achieving people-centered and place-based heritage management. This proposition underlines the heritage transformation as a complex systemic process that consists of nonlinear interconnections of multiple heterogeneous factors (values, senses, attitudes, spaces and resources).

Originality/value

This paper presents a multi-level framework of DTs that interact hierarchically to comprehensively understand, assimilate and seamlessly integrate intricate contexts, even when faced with conflicting conditions from diverse cultural heritage entities. This paper outlines the importance of the iterative system dynamics (SD) approach, which enables adaptive management and ensures the resilience of cultural heritage over time.

Abstract

Purpose

In today’s rapidly evolving business landscape, innovation is the cornerstone for every organization. Knowledge management (KM) is crucial for developing sustainable competitive advantage by fostering innovation. This study aims to identify the key drivers of KM in the context of digital transformation through qualitative research.

Design/methodology/approach

This study employs a qualitative approach based on in-depth interviews with senior KM officers, including chief knowledge officers and directors who spearhead KM in their respective organizations. This research identifies four key dimensions, shedding new light on the drivers of KM in the context of digital transformation.

Findings

This study’s findings reveal that the integration of important drivers from the lens of social-technical system (STS) theory is categorized into the four dimensions of KM, namely, motivation, technology, people interaction and organizational drivers. These factors jointly impact and design the effectiveness of KM in the digital age.

Originality/value

This study makes a unique contribution to the field of digital transformation. It presents a conceptual framework from the lens of the STS theory that encompasses four critical dimensions of KM: motivation, technology, people interaction and organizational dimensions, each with sub-codes. This framework can be utilized by practitioners and scholars alike.

Abstract

Purpose

This paper aims to provide insights into the environment needed for advancing a digitally enabled circular plastic economy in Africa. It explores important technical and social paradigms for the transition.

Design/methodology/approach

This study adopted an interpretivist paradigm, drawing on thematic analysis on qualitative data from an inter-sectoral engagement with 69 circular economy stakeholders across the continent.

Findings

The results shows that, while substantial progress has been made with regard to the development and deployment of niche innovations in Africa, the overall progress of circular plastic economy is slowed due to relatively minimal changes at the regime levels as well as pressures from the exogenous landscape. The study highlights that regime changes are crucial for disrupting the entrenched linear plastic economy in developing countries, which is supported by significant sunk investment and corporate state capture.

Research limitations/implications

The main limitation of this study is with the sample as it uses data collected from five countries. Therefore, while it offers a panoramic view of multi-level synergy of actors and sectors across African countries, it is limited in its scope and ability to illuminate country-specific nuances and peculiarities.

Practical implications

The study underlines the importance of policy innovations and regulatory changes in order for technologies to have a meaningful contribution to the transition to a circular plastic economy.

Originality/value

The study makes an important theoretical contribution by using empirical evidence from various African regions to articulate the critical importance of the regime dimension in accelerating the circular economy transition in general, and the circular plastic economy in particular, in Africa.
